WaterSmart Strategy
As our city grows, we are faced with a number of challenges including an increased population, more demands on our open space and parklands, changes to our climate, and the quality and condition of our infrastructure. We need to be more conscious of our use, reuse and care of water in response to these challenges.
To guide Brisbane towards the goal of becoming Australia's most sustainable and water smart city, Brisbane City Council has now finalised its WaterSmart Strategy, a process which began in 2009.
Brisbane must become a water smart city to ensure:
- our waterways are healthy for future generations
- our water resources and systems are sustainable
- water conserving designs are used for buildings, public spaces, roads and services
Redevelopment process
There are five key steps in the redevelopment process of Council's WaterSmart Strategy:
- Council started conversations broadly to understand how Brisbane can become a water smart city.
- Council explored ideas, issues and opportunities. Forums were held, and strategy options were developed.
- The Draft WaterSmart Strategy was prepared, and released for public consultation.
- The final WaterSmart Strategy is released.
- The WaterSmart Strategy will be put into action: Brisbane becomes a water smart city.
